Municipal/Enterprise reporter wanted for monthly newspaper

The Coastal Star is seeking a municipal reporter in the coastal area of southern Palm Beach County. This position will cover two to three small towns and one larger city in a distribution area that encompasses three cities and seven small towns. Local government reporting and commission meeting coverage are central to the position, although feature and enterprise reporting are also important parts of the job. Flexibility is key to success in our collegial work environment. Experience with multi-media reporting is a plus, but not essential. We are a monthly, print-first community newspaper.

Our news organization focuses on community reporting micro-targeted to our coastal market. We’re looking for an experienced reporter with knowledge of how municipalities operate and not afraid of filing public record requests. Daily newspaper retirees are encouraged to apply.

Our work environment is casual and hours are flexible. The ability to meet or beat deadlines is essential.  Time off is flexible once approved by supervisor.

Employee can request to be a 1099 employee or let company handle tax filing. There are no health or retirement benefits.

Our award-winning, community newspaper has been working hard to keep local government honest and readers informed for the past 15 years.
